Have had 9.1 installed on several machines for months working fine. One had a harddrive problem this last week, so just got a new drive and reinstalled 9.1 then did most updates. When I tried to shutdown the machine, however, umount failed for the partition I have /home on. Get a "device busy" message. Went into console as root right after boot and could umount and remount for a couple of minutes, but then suddenly got "device busy" message (without ever having done anything that should have involved /home). Root partition and other (/backup) partitions umount fine at shutdown. But /home partition will not--ever. lsof from console lists nothing. Any ideas? Never encountered this problem before with any 9.1 installation. Happens with both original 9.1 kernel (enterprise) and the latest updates one (enterprise version).
